Welcome to STC Canada West Coast We are a geographic community of the Society for Technical Communication, a worldwide association dedicated to the advancement of the theory and practice of technical communication in all its facets. Our community is known as STC Canada West Coast and represents technical communicators throughout British Columbia. Website and Chapter Membership Welcome to the new chapter members! Pam Drucker Feature: Writing for TranslationAnthony Michael, an experienced translator who is fluent in several languages, provided an overview of translators’ skills and challenges. Translators work with many document types and Anthony provided many examples of the translator’s value to document preparation.
